California - Big Bear Jeep Jamboree

This Jeep Jamboree takes place in Big Bear Lake, California.

2007 Big Bear Jamboree
Date: Jun 28, 2007
Reviewer: A JeepReviews.com User from (Olympia, WA)

The Jamboree is definitely worth the price! Staff is excellent - food great - and trails challenging. I drove 1200 miles to get there and it was worth the time. Only sacrificed an aftermarket back up light to the Rock Gods! Gasoline prices were a bit of a shock.
 
 
jamming jamboree
Date: Mar 21, 2005
Reviewer: A JeepReviews.com User from (Los Angeles, CA)

Had a great time. Admission price was on the steep end, however the food provided and the raffle seemed to make up for the monies spent.
Having access to private off-road trails and the skilled staff helped make this trip worth the price.

Staffing was excellent; friendly, helpful, informative, and very supportive (considering we were first timers needing our fair share of help). The trip truely helped me better appreciate the wonderful capabilities of my jeep wrangler, I cant wait to go again this year. I was dissapointed in last years dusty conditions but the jeep looks great come mud or shine. I was still cleaning out dust 3 months later. I found the trails challenged my nerves and driving skills. More than once my heart was beating through my chest while the hair on my neck stood at attention as the wrangler balanced on precariously placed rocks along the clifside. Its fun getting stuck in the mud. Its even more fun to help get your fellow jeepers out from a tight spot.

All of the attending jeepers were very friendly and were quick to partake in conversations (jeep related or not). We were lucky to have had a jamboree so close to our home considering some people drove for days in order to partake.

Considering all the jeeps I see in the L.A. area, I am suprised there are not more local's signing up. If your from the L.A. area, I hope my review interested you enough to sign up this year. Look for me, my buddy LT, our dog Winchester and my red 2004 Rubicon and say hello :)
 
 
Excellent Experience
Date: Jan 02, 2005
Reviewer: A JeepReviews.com User from (San Diego, CA)

Both the Jeep Jamboree personnel and the local club providing support were excellent. Great time was enjoyed.

Pricing is rather high, as the charge is per person and not per Jeep, which will limit the number of Jamborees attended. Food is included so per person charge is ok - but needs to be maybe a base charge to attend, with a smaller upcharge for each add'l attendee.
